Andijan impressed the students with its rich history and culture. They visited the Babur Garden and Museum, where they learned about the life and works of the great poet and statesman Zahiriddin Muhammad Babur. This experience further deepened their love and pride for their homeland.
In Kokand, a city renowned for its historical architecture, the students explored the Khoja Muhammad Amin Madrasah, built during the reign of Umar Khan, the Norbutabiy Madrasah, and of course, the famous palace of the Kokand khan — the Khudoyar Khan Palace. Margilan also gave the students a warm welcome.
